trip out

English dictionary entry

Meanings

verb
  1. To hallucinate or otherwise alter one's consciousness as a result of drugs.
  2. To have a fit, to become enraged or upset; to flip out.
  3. To enthuse, to respond with strong positive emotion; to get high (on)
  4. To have as an image in one's mind.
  5. To pull the drill stem and bit out of the hole of an oil well drill, in order to access the borehole.
  6. To break a circuit in response to an overload.
  7. To be released in spite of constraints; to spill out.
  8. To go out with light steps.
